    Where We’re Coming From: Setting the Stage on Florida Marijuana Smoking Ban

    The story of the Florida marijuana smoking ban is about more than rules, it’s about evolving cultural norms and state politics. Florida legalized medical cannabis in 2016 via Amendment 2, with over 70% of voters saying yes. However, implementing smokable products faced resistance, with lawmakers initially prohibiting them (Florida Legislature). The debate intensified after the Florida Supreme Court allowed the sale of smokable marijuana flower in 2019 (NPR). Fast-forward, shifting public opinion and a robust medical program have put lawmakers on the hot seat. Now, the state’s cannabis sector is worth billions, and communities are navigating the balance between personal liberty, public nuisance, and safe access (Florida Trend). Meanwhile, cities like Miami and Tampa find themselves grappling with vaping, flower, and public use—issues that have drawn attention beyond Florida, not unlike how other states’ dispensary markets are redefining cannabis norms—leading us here: a new proposal for a Florida marijuana smoking ban.     Straight Facts: What’s Actually Happening With the Florida Marijuana Smoking Ban

    Last year’s attempt at a sweeping Florida marijuana smoking ban went up in smoke. So, the Florida Senate is taking another swing, this time with a more targeted push. According to news coverage by Tampa Bay 28, the Senate is advancing legislation specifically curbing marijuana smoking in public places. The bill, championed by Senator Nick DiCeglie, aims to prohibit smoking marijuana, including vaping, in outdoor public venues such as parks, beaches, and sidewalks. However, it doesn’t outright ban possession or private use, reflecting Florida’s nuanced stance.

    This latest proposal narrows its focus. Notably, it avoids criminalizing patients who hold state medical cannabis cards, but creates fines for those caught smoking weed in public spaces. Medical dispensaries, led by household names like Trulieve and Surterra, are keeping watch, as public use impacts local rules and patient perceptions. The issue has also sparked concerns about campaign funding and legislative influence, paralleling scenarios where outside interests drive bans elsewhere. The Senate committee approved the plan in early June 2024, and it heads to the House for debate. Advocates and critics alike have made their voices heard at public hearings, making this legislative session one to watch for anyone invested in the Florida marijuana smoking ban.

    Expert Insights: The Real Impact of Florida Marijuana Smoking Ban

    This isn’t just legal hair-splitting, it’s a high-stakes crossroads for the cannabis industry and consumers. Restricting public smoking may address some residents’ concerns, but it also calls into question patient rights and the normalization of cannabis use. According to renowned cannabis law expert Josephine Cannabaugh, quoted in an in-depth analysis by Leafly: “Balancing personal freedom with community standards is never simple. Bans often create unintended consequences, such as pushing consumption into less safe or less visible places.”

    Industry insiders are quick to point out that Florida’s medical marijuana market has empowered thousands to manage anxiety, pain, and chronic conditions legally. Enacting a public ban could unintentionally stigmatize patients or invite confusion about what’s legal, just as regulatory battles elsewhere—like the recent petition fraud investigation in Florida—demonstrate the complexities of public perception and legality. At the same time, law enforcement and city officials need clarity, nobody wants another gray area where folks are both breaking the law and not harming anyone.

    Several studies, including those by the CDC, highlight that the vast majority of cannabis consumption occurs in private, but the mere visibility of public smoking is what stirs debate. Florida’s huge tourism sector and outdoor lifestyle make a one-size-fits-all rule tricky. Ultimately, sensible legislation should educate, not penalize, while respecting both patients and public comfort.
